Some Luzerne County gun permit holders will receive small refund :: 06/01/2011
WILKES-BARRE - Luzerne County Sheriff John Gilligan has approved refunds to residents who paid $31 for a permit to carry a concealed gun after the fee dropped to $20 on May 10.
Gilligan reduced the cost of the permit after learning the office was overcharging by $6 and can no longer impose a $5 surcharge to fund a statewide initiative on license technology. Payment to apply for the gun permit is made by certified check or money order.
The state has implemented uniform standards on issuing gun permit licenses. Gilligan said he changed the permit fee after receiving an email from the Pennsylvania Sheriffs' Association, informing him the fee should be $20.
